Public Rights of Way (ProWs) Fault Form
These include footpaths, bridleways, roads used as public paths (RUPPs) and byways open to all traffic (BOATs). The public rights of way network enables everyone to experience and enjoy the countryside and provides an alternative to pavements in more urban areas.

Fly Tipping
Illegal dumping of rubbish and general building rubble is not only unsightly, but can create serious problems for drainage and the environment. District or Borough Council are responsible for dealing with fly tipping and where possible, they should be the first point of contact.
